Abstract :
Internet commerce is fundamentally re-shaping the course of businesses. There is tremendous potential for enterprises to harness the power of Internet commerce to improve their productivity and sharpen their competitive edge in both local and international markets. It is therefore of importance that insight be gained into the factors affecting the adoption of the technology. This paper reviews models of adoption of electronic commerce in general, and proposes an integrated model for Internet commerce
